Amid reports about a question paper leak, a group of candidates has approached the Supreme Court seeking a fresh NEET-UG 2024 examination. The test was held on May 5.
The NEET-UG examination, conducted by the National Testing Agency (NTA), is for admissions to MBBS, BDS, AYUSH, and other related courses in government and private institutions across the country. The results are expected to be declared on June 14.

The plea, filed by Shivangi Mishra and others, has made the NTA a party, raising the issue of the paper leak and the sanctity of the test while seeking a direction for conducting a fresh examination.
The plea alleged that the NEET-UG test held on May 5 was riddled with malpractices, as various instances of paper leaks came to the petitioners' attention.
The alleged paper leak of NEET violated Article 14 (right to equality) under the Constitution as it gave an undue advantage to some candidates over others who attempted the examination fairly. The plea, filed on June 1 through lawyer Usha Nandini V, may be listed before a vacation bench this week.
